About Golelo Trust Bursary Programme 2026/2027
The Golelo Trust invites Black female students to apply for its bursary programme for studies toward an undergraduate degree or diploma in Mechanical Engineering. The programme targets students who have already completed their first year of study and are progressing into their second or higher year of tertiary education.
This bursary is ideal for academically talented students who are passionate about Mechanical Engineering and are committed to excelling in their studies but face financial barriers that could prevent them from continuing.
Bursary Coverage and Value
The Golelo Trust Bursary offers comprehensive financial support to ensure students can focus fully on their academic success. The bursary typically covers:
- Registration fees
- Tuition fees
- Prescribed textbooks
- Accommodation in university residence
- A monthly allowance for meals, transport, and other study-related expenses
The bursary is awarded for one academic year, with the possibility of renewal depending on the student’s academic performance. Students who continue to achieve strong results may have their funding extended in subsequent years.
Selection Process
The selection process is competitive and focused on identifying high-potential candidates. Shortlisted applicants will be:
- Invited to attend an interview
- Required to undergo psychometric testing
Final selection is made after careful evaluation of academic performance, personal motivation, and suitability for the programme. Successful candidates must sign a formal contract with the Golelo Trust, confirming their commitment to academic excellence and adherence to the bursary conditions.
The Trust also reserves the right to withdraw a bursary offer if a student’s actual year-end results are significantly lower than the academic performance declared during the application process.
Eligibility Requirements for Golelo Trust Bursary Application 2026/2027
To qualify for the Golelo Trust Bursaries, applicants must meet all of the following criteria:
- Must be a South African citizen
- Must be a Black (African, Indian, or Coloured) female student
- Must be studying towards an undergraduate degree or diploma in Mechanical Engineering
- Must have completed first year of study and be entering second or higher year
- Must be studying at a recognised and accredited university or university of technology in South Africa
- Must be studying within the Gauteng Province
- Must have a strong academic record
- Must demonstrate financial need
- Must not be receiving any other bursary funding
Failure to meet any of the above requirements will result in the application not being considered.
How to Apply for Golelo Trust Bursary 2026/2027
Applicants must first download and complete the official Golelo Trust Bursary Application Form. After completing the form, students must submit it together with the required supporting documentation.
Required Supporting Documents
All documents must be clear, certified copies and certified by a Commissioner of Oaths:
- Certified copy of your South African ID
- Certified copy of your Matric Certificate
- Certified copy of your full academic record, including latest results or transcripts
- Proof of address (municipal account, telephone account, etc.)
- Completed Annexure A form
Incomplete applications or missing documents may lead to disqualification.
